WHAT DOES SOFTWARE DEVELOPMENT MEAN?

What Does Software Development Mean?

What Does Software Development Mean?

Blog Article

The sources of Concepts for software goods are plentiful. These Suggestions can come from sector exploration including the demographics of potential new consumers, existing shoppers, sales potential customers who rejected the products, other internal software development personnel, or a Inventive third party. Concepts for software products and solutions are usually to start with evaluated by promoting personnel for economic feasibility, healthy with present channels of distribution, attainable results on present product or service strains, required functions, and in good shape with the company's promoting aims.

A bachelor's or grasp’s degree in Pc science, information technological know-how or a associated subject usually will take years to finish, whilst a coding bootcamp or earning a certification might take just some months to complete.

Five important action for profitable software shipping and delivery Satisfy complicated organization requires with velocity and agility by connecting you software development tools.

Software development and software engineering are related techniques in the sector of programming personal computers. Software development contains the complete lifecycle of building, coding, testing, and sustaining software purposes.

A software developer—sometimes often called a software engineer—styles, results in and modifies interior/exterior apps and Laptop units. They work with shoppers or end users to be aware of their needs, build software methods and be sure that the software is bug-cost-free and person-helpful.

Senior Systems Analyst: Techniques Analysts work as a bridge concerning company demands and specialized alternatives.  They review an organization’s requirements, propose software solutions, and sometimes oversee the development system to ensure the program meets its intended objectives.

This is when the developing takes place! Builders use their programming knowledge to provide the look to life, producing the code that embodies the appliance’s logic and performance.

This evolution is driven by technological advancements, modifying requires, and the developing complexity from the electronic globe. Let's take a look at The crucial element stages inside the evolution of software development. Table of Conten

They create Recommendations that notify desktops how to proceed using their coding abilities. It’s much like giving action-by-step Guidance for developing software that may address problems, Participate in online games, or help with other actions.

This incorporates designing not just the use­r interface but additionally encompassing databases­s and APIs. The intricate selections produced­ in these detaile­d types give worthwhile guidance­ through the entire coding stage.

They spe­cialize in different locations like web de­velopment, mobile application de­velopment, or again-conclude syste­ms development. The­ir position will involve making sure that the­ software capabilities powerful­ly and fulfills its meant objective.

Jira Jira would be the #one software development Instrument used by agile groups. Jira is actually a undertaking management Resource for agile groups to program, monitor, and ship entire world-course software with confidence.

Stability As software apps grow in complexity and scale, traditional Q&A and stability that is definitely “bolted on” at the end of a release cycle are no longer more than enough to help keep software Harmless.

As a substitute, screening really should read more be bundled throughout the software development lifecycle in order to lessen bugs in software code.

Report this page